CRONFLOW-88: Signature check failing on the new workflow-engine deploys. We're migrating the old cron jobs into Taskweave, but the pipeline rejects the bundle — looks like it was signed with a stale key. Contractor onboarding note: re-sign your migration bundles before pushing. Use the deploy key below.

deploy key for kagup-bawig: bky9_ZMq28eTw9

## Changed defaults

Heads up: the Ledgerline tax-rate lookup cache now defaults to a 15-minute TTL instead of 24 hours. Turns out rates in the Veldt County sandbox were going stale mid-demo, which was embarrassing. Eviction is now LRU rather than FIFO, and the cache warms on boot. If you're reviewing, check that nothing hardcodes the old TTL. The new defaults land as follows.

deployment values, bajop-taweg:
holwyn:
  log_level: debug
  metrics_host: metrics.holwyn.zemvarsys.internal
  pool_size: 32

Handover: Inkline spooler, from Dario to the support rotation. Service is stable; the only recurring issue is stuck jobs after the Fennwick office printers power-cycle, fixed by restarting the worker pod. Alerts route to the spooler channel. Escalate anything involving duplicate printouts. When triaging, first confirm the running instance matches the configuration values below.

config for tagaf-bawif:
[norok]
host = norok.ordinworks.local
user = norok_svc
database = norok_prod

TICKET — Missed Pick-up, Wrenhale Film Archive

Summary: The scheduled collection of six nitrate-era film reels from the Caldermoor vault did not occur on the agreed morning. The reels remain in climate-controlled hold and are stable, but the loan window with the Ashgrove restoration lab is narrowing. A replacement collection has been arranged with Pellward Secure Transit for tomorrow at 10:00. To release the reels, staff must carry out the confidential hand-over instruction recorded below.

dispatch memo: the sorius tamius courier leaves the praeth ledger at gate 4873 under passcode 928014